Chronic limb-threatening ischemia (CLTI) is the most severe manifestation of peripheral artery disease. It is defined by the presence of rest pain and lower limb tissue loss and is mostly complicated by diabetes and concomitant cardiovascular and renal disease. To strive for limb salvage, restoration of a pulsatile in-line flow to the foot should be sought urgently. To achieve the best clinical outcomes, endovascular revascularization at expert centers is recommended. [1]. …
